Important Criteria for Finding Assisted Living
What considerations should one think about when determining an assisted living facility? First and foremost, the location is indispensable, as proximity to family and friends can greatly influence a resident's well-being. Next, the facility's reputation and reviews should be looked at, giving perspectives on the quality of care and resident satisfaction.
In addition, future occupants should examine the attendant-to-resident proportion, which can affect the amount of individual support and services offered. Security features, such as emergency call systems and secure entrances, are also important for maintaining occupants' security.
Cost is another important factor; families should evaluate pricing structures and what services are included. Finally, the general atmosphere and upkeep of the establishment can provide important insights about the environment and quality of life for residents. Thorough research on these key criteria will assist in choosing wisely about assisted living options in Charlotte.

What are the Expenses of Assisted Living in Charlotte?
How much will you probably spend for assisted living in Charlotte? The costs vary based on variables like location, amenities, and level of care required. On average, monthly fees for assisted living facilities in Charlotte range from $3,500 to $5,500. This price typically offers accommodations, meals, and basic help regarding daily activities.
Additional amenities, such as specialized care or transport, may incur additional fees. Residents opting for private or semi-private rooms might also face different pricing structures. It is vital for families to evaluate their loved one's specific needs, in addition to their financial situation, to determine the most suitable facility.
Some communities may offer financial assistance or sliding scale fees to cater to different budgets. Consequently, prospective residents and their families are encouraged to explore various establishments, assess amenities, and inquire about any available financial options to make an informed decision.

What Determines the Standard Age of Residents in Assisted Living Facilities?
The typical age of occupants in assisted living communities generally falls from 80 to 85 years. This population often includes elderly individuals who require assistance with daily activities while maintaining a degree of autonomy.
Are Pets Accepted in Assisted Living Communities?
Assisted living communities often allow pets, recognizing the psychological advantages they bring. Policies vary based on the facility, so potential occupants should ask about specific rules regarding pet types, sizes, and any associated fees or requirements.
In What Way Is Medication Management Performed in Assisted Living Settings?
Drug management in assisted living is usually managed by qualified staff, who guarantee residents receive the correct dosages at designated times, monitor adherence, and offer assistance with resupplies, promoting safety and well-being for all residents.
